I am growing scads or dwarf monkey grass in the shade, under a tree where grass won't grow. It is soft, easy, no mowing and evergreen. A mole tunneled under one area 2 summers ago and I am STILL having trouble getting it to grow in the bare spots the mole made! Other places it is lush and soft but that tunneled area is barren. I have added topsoil, and Scott's Moisture Control dressing of sorts. NO help. It just dissappears. Hints? Suggestions?
